Application for student legal employment. The Honors Program is the only way the Department hires graduating law students. Summer Program introduces law students to the work of the Department; many are hired through the Honors Programs.
The revision to this collection concerns 2 new forms completed only by those applicants selected to be interviewed by DOJ components (about 600). DOJ needs the information from the forms to prepare Travel Authorizations before the interviewees pre-employment interview travel, and the official Travel Vouchers after the travel is completed. Increased burden hours is the time it takes 600 candidates to complete the forms (10 mins/form x 2 forms x 600 respondents).
